Weather in September

September, the first month of the autumn in Lyman,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 83.7°F (28.7°C) and 62.8°F (17.1°C).

Temperature

The commencement of September indicates a gentle shift in the average high-temperature, receding from August's hot 89.2°F (31.8°C) to a warm 83.7°F (28.7°C). Throughout the month of September, Lyman witnesses an average low-temperature of 62.8°F (17.1°C).

Heat index

The heat index in September is calculated to be a hot 89.6°F (32°C). Ongoing activity coupled with exposure often results in weariness and could induce heat cramps.
Take note of the fact that heat index values are based on shaded circumstances with light airflows. Heat index values might soar by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ees with exposure to direct sunshine.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'real feel', unifies temperature and humidity readings to offer a comprehensive feel of warmth. The influence of weather is personal, differing among individuals based on variations in body mass, stature, and the degree of physical exertion. Take note that direct exposure to the sun can increase the felt temperature, possibly ad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are quite important for children. Young individuals usually face more risks than adults due to their lower sweat production. Their large skin surface area relative to their tiny bodies and high heat production from their activities adds to their risk.

Humidity

In September, the average relative humidity is 71%.

Rainfall

September is the month with the least rainfall in Lyman. Rain falls for 11.2 days and accumulates 1.38" (35m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

In Lyman, snow does not fall in April through October.

Daylight

In Lyman, the average length of the day in September is 12h and 23min.
On the first day of September in Lyman, South Carolina, sunrise is at 7:01 am and sunset at 7:54 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:23 am and sunset at 7:13 pm ED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in September is 8.4h.

UV index

In Lyman, the average daily maximum UV index in September is 5. A UV Index reading of 3 to 5 represents a moderate thre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: A maximum daily UV index of 5 during September morphs into the following directions:
Be vigilant - Suggestions to stave off sun damage are provided. The mid-day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ation, so seek shade and minimize exposure. Protect your eyes, ears, face, and neck from the Sun by wearing a wide-brimmed hat.
